Robot Army


Manufacture and deploy automated robot soldiers to attack your foes and defend your factory!

11 days ago
0.13 - 2.0
35.9K

g Incompatibility with Krastorio 2

2 months ago

Just wanted to let you know this mod doesn't work with Krastorio 2. It throws this error whenever these two mods are loaded together:

Failed to load mods: flib/prototypes.lua:178: name must be a non-empty string
stack traceback:
[C]: in function 'error'
flib/prototypes.lua:178: in function 'find'
flib/prototypes.lua:258: in function 'get'
flib/locale.lua:40: in function <flib/locale.lua:28>
(...tail calls...)
.../prototypes/updates/generate-void-crushing-recipes.lua:22: in main chunk
[C]: in function 'require'
__Krastorio2
/data-updates.lua:30: in main chunk

a month ago

I have no idea what flib is, or what Krastorio is doing, and I don't think I have any prototypes without names..

26 days ago

After looking into it, this issue is caused by the empty place results.
Deleting the lines with them seems to fix the issue, as they're only optional parameters.
To be more specific, it's the following lines:

place_result = "",

26 days ago

After looking into it, this issue is caused by the empty place results.
Deleting the lines with them seems to fix the issue, as they're only optional parameters.
To be more specific, it's the following lines:

place_result = "",

The above fixed the incompatibility issue with Krastorio 2 for me as well. I'm using Krastorio2-spaced-out_1.4.7

19 days ago
(updated 19 days ago)

I fixed it, deleted the lines with place_result = "" and loaded up a game with Krastorio2 enabled and no errors. Please try the v x.24 just uploaded now.

17 days ago

All is good here with the latest update.

New response